/**
* Returns whether the given name is a native library file name
* (.so, .dll, .dylib).
* <p>
* The name may be a simple file name, a file system path, or a jar entry
* path. Comparison is done character-by-character to avoid extra string
* allocations, consistent with {@link #isClassFileName}.
* </p>
* <p>
* This check prevents native libraries from being misclassified as ZIP/JMOD
* archives or from being added to the bootclasspath.
* See <a href="https://github.com/eclipse-jdt/eclipse.jdt.core/issues/5253">issue 5253</a>.
* </p>
*
* @param name the file name or path to check; must not be {@code null}
* @return {@code true} if the name ends with a native library extension
*/
private static boolean isNativeLibrary(String name) {
int lastDot = name.lastIndexOf('.');
if (lastDot == -1)
return false;
// Reject if the last dot belongs to a directory segment rather than
// a file extension (e.g. "some.dir/file.so" is still valid because
// the separator is before the last dot, but "dir.so/file" is not).
// On Android/Linux File.separatorChar is '/', so jar-style paths are
// handled correctly for the primary target platform.
if (name.lastIndexOf(File.separatorChar) > lastDot)
return false;
int length = name.length();
int extensionLength = length - lastDot - 1;
if (extensionLength == 2) { // .so
if ((name.charAt(length - 2) == 's' || name.charAt(length - 2) == 'S')
&& (name.charAt(length - 1) == 'o' || name.charAt(length - 1) == 'O')) {
return true;
}
}
if (extensionLength == 3) { // .dll
if ((name.charAt(length - 3) == 'd' || name.charAt(length - 3) == 'D')
&& (name.charAt(length - 2) == 'l' || name.charAt(length - 2) == 'L')
&& (name.charAt(length - 1) == 'l' || name.charAt(length - 1) == 'L')) {
return true;
}
}
if (extensionLength == 5) { // .dylib
if ((name.charAt(length - 5) == 'd' || name.charAt(length - 5) == 'D')
&& (name.charAt(length - 4) == 'y' || name.charAt(length - 4) == 'Y')
&& (name.charAt(length - 3) == 'l' || name.charAt(length - 3) == 'L')
&& (name.charAt(length - 2) == 'i' || name.charAt(length - 2) == 'I')
&& (name.charAt(length - 1) == 'b' || name.charAt(length - 1) == 'B')) {
return true;
}
}
return false;
}
